Flag job

Report

Senior Power BI Developer

Location

Itanagar, Arunachal Pradesh, India

JobType

full-time

About the job

Info This job is sourced from a job board

About the role

Yoda Tech

Website: yoda-tech.com
Job details:

Senior Power BI Developer (Advanced DAX / Complex Reporting)

Experience: 6–10+ Years


Company Description

Yoda Tech Pte. Ltd., headquartered in Singapore, specializes in simplifying digital transformation through logical, small-scale Micro initiatives and ready-to-use Micro-bots. By focusing on Automate + Robotize technologies, Power Application Development, and Infrastructure Maintenance and Support, Yoda Tech aims to significantly reduce IT operational costs. The company is dedicated to delivering practical and innovative solutions that empower businesses to achieve efficiency and scalability.


Role Description

We are looking for a Senior Power BI Developer with deep expertise in advanced DAX, complex data modelling, and rule-based reporting, in highly complex business environments, where reporting logic involves multi-layered calculations, dynamic measures, and intricate business rules across large datasets. This is a full-time remote role for a Senior Power BI Developer. The responsibilities include developing, optimizing, and maintaining high-quality dashboards, creating and managing data models, implementing data warehousing solutions, and overseeing Extract, Transform, and Load (ETL) processes. The Senior Power BI Developer will analyze complex datasets to deliver actionable insights and ensure data visualizations meet business requirements. Collaboration with cross-functional teams and stakeholders will be a key aspect of the role.


Key Responsibilities:

 

Advanced DAX & Business Logic Implementation

  • Design and develop complex DAX measures and calculated columns for:
  • Multi-layered KPIs
  • Conditional aggregations
  • Time intelligence scenarios
  • Scenario-based calculations
  • Translate complex business rules into optimized DAX expressions
  • Build reusable DAX patterns and calculation frameworks

 

Data Modelling (Critical Responsibility)

  • Design robust semantic models using:
  • Star & Snowflake schemas
  • Fact & dimension tables
  • Implement:
  • Role-playing dimensions
  • Slowly Changing Dimensions (SCD)
  • Hierarchies and relationships
  • Ensure models support high-performance DAX execution

 

Performance Optimization

  • Optimize Power BI reports for:
  • Large datasets
  • Complex DAX calculations
  • Use techniques such as:
  • Query reduction
  • Aggregations & composite models
  • Efficient filter context handling
  • Analyze performance using:
  • Performance Analyzer
  • DAX Studio
  • VertiPaq Analyzer

 

Reporting & Visualization

  • Build interactive dashboards and reports with:
  • Advanced drilldowns and drill-throughs
  • Dynamic filtering and slicers
  • Conditional formatting driven by DAX
  • Implement pixel-perfect reporting for executive dashboards
  • Ensure usability and storytelling aligned with business needs

 

Data Integration & Transformation

  • Work with data from:
  • Data warehouses / data lakes
  • APIs and external systems
  • Use Power Query (M language) for data transformation
  • Collaborate with ETL teams to ensure data readiness

 

Governance & Best Practices

  • Define and enforce:
  • DAX coding standards
  • Naming conventions
  • Data modelling best practices
  • Implement:
  • Row-Level Security (RLS)
  • Data validation and reconciliation
  • Maintain documentation for complex logic

 

Stakeholder Engagement

  • Work closely with:
  • Business stakeholders
  • Data engineers
  • Convert ambiguous business rules into structured analytical logic
  • Provide insights and recommendations based on data
  • Advanced DAX techniques

 

Best Practices

  • Data modelling strategies
  • Conduct code reviews and performance audits

 

Required Skills & Qualifications

Core Technical Skills

  • Expert in Power BI (Desktop + Service)
  • Advanced proficiency in DAX:
  • CALCULATE, FILTER, ALL, ALLEXCEPT
  • SUMX, AVERAGEX, RANKX
  • Time intelligence functions
  • Context transition and evaluation context
  • Strong experience in Power Query (M)

 

Data & Modelling Expertise

  • Deep understanding of:
  • Data modelling concepts
  • Data warehousing principles
  • Experience working with:
  • Large-scale datasets
  • Complex relational data

 

Database & SQL

  • Strong SQL skills for:
  • Data extraction
  • Validation
  • Performance tuning

 

Tools & Performance Tuning

  • Hands-on experience with:
  • DAX Studio
  • Tabular Editor
  • SQL Profiler (nice to have)

 

Preferred Qualifications:

  • Exposure to:
  • Azure Synapse / Fabric / Data Lake
  • CI/CD for Power BI (Deployment Pipelines)
  • Knowledge of:
  • Calculation Groups
  • Composite models
  • Incremental refresh

 

Soft Skills

  • Strong analytical and logical thinking
  • Ability to break down complex business rules into mathematical logic
  • Excellent communication and stakeholder management
  • Detail-oriented with high focus on accuracy

 

Key Success Metrics

  • Accuracy of complex KPI calculations
  • Report performance (load time, query efficiency)
  • Reduction in manual reporting effort
  • Adoption and usability of dashboards
  • Data consistency across reports


Click on Apply to know more.

Skills

Power BI
Azure
cross-functional
data models
database
ETL
Snowflake
SQL